如果该内容未能解决您的问题,您可以点击反馈按钮或发送邮件联系人工。或添加QQ群:1381223

WordPress文件权限设置指南:确保网站安全的关键

WordPress文件权限设置指南:确保网站安全的关键

在WordPress网站的管理和维护中,文件权限是一个至关重要的概念。正确设置文件权限不仅能保护你的网站免受恶意攻击,还能确保网站的正常运行。本文将详细介绍WordPress的文件权限设置,帮助你理解其重要性,并提供一些实用的应用场景。

什么是文件权限?

文件权限(File Permissions)是指操作系统对文件和目录的访问控制。它决定了哪些用户可以读取、写入或执行文件。权限通常以三位数字表示,如755或644,每位数字代表不同用户组的权限:

  • 第一位:文件所有者(Owner)的权限。
  • 第二位:文件所属组(Group)的权限。
  • 第三位:其他用户(Others)的权限。

每个数字可以是0到7之间的值,分别代表:

  • 0:无权限
  • 1:执行(x)
  • 2:写入(w)
  • 3:写入和执行(wx)
  • 4:读取(r)
  • 5:读取和执行(rx)
  • 6:读取和写入(rw)
  • 7:读取、写入和执行(rwx)

WordPress文件权限的标准设置

对于WordPress,标准的文件权限设置如下:

  • 目录:通常设置为755。这意味着所有者可以读取、写入和执行,组和其他人只能读取和执行。
  • 文件:通常设置为644。这意味着所有者可以读取和写入,组和其他人只能读取。

为什么文件权限重要?

  1. 安全性:不正确的文件权限可能导致安全漏洞。例如,如果wp-config.php文件的权限设置为777,任何人都可以修改这个文件,从而可能导致网站被黑客攻击。

  2. 功能性:某些插件或主题可能需要特定的权限才能正常工作。例如,缓存插件可能需要写入权限来生成缓存文件。

  3. 更新和安装:WordPress的自动更新功能需要对某些文件和目录有写入权限。如果权限设置不当,更新可能会失败。

如何设置文件权限?

  1. 通过FTP/SFTP

    • 连接到你的服务器。
    • 右键点击文件或目录,选择“文件权限”或“属性”。
    • 输入相应的权限数字。
  2. 通过SSH

    • 使用chmod命令。例如,chmod 755 /path/to/directorychmod 644 /path/to/file
  3. 通过控制面板

    • 许多主机提供商提供控制面板(如cPanel),你可以在其中直接管理文件权限。

常见应用场景

  • 安装新主题或插件:确保/wp-content/themes//wp-content/plugins/目录有755的权限,以便WordPress可以写入新文件。

  • 更新WordPress核心:确保/wp-content//wp-includes/目录有755的权限,文件为644。

  • 缓存和备份:某些缓存插件需要对/wp-content/cache/目录有写入权限,通常设置为775。

  • 日志文件:如果你的网站需要记录日志,确保日志文件有适当的权限,通常为644。

注意事项

  • 不要过度开放权限:尽量避免将权限设置为777,除非你完全了解其风险。
  • 定期检查:定期检查和调整文件权限,确保没有不必要的开放。
  • 备份:在更改权限之前,务必备份你的网站,以防出现问题。

通过正确设置WordPress的文件权限,你不仅能提高网站的安全性,还能确保其功能的完整性和更新的顺利进行。希望本文能帮助你更好地理解和管理WordPress的文件权限,确保你的网站安全运行。